One thing that stuck out to me in this book was how in depth the story goes into the murder of Charles Foxley. We learn so much about him and his past. But to me that made it feel more real and pulled me into the story more. It was straight forward and I really enjoyed that.

I enjoyed reading about the suspects too but wish some of them would have been more in depth.

In my opinion, this was a very good book with a good mix of cop and murder. It pulled me in and kept me interested. Even though this is in a series, all the information needed from the previous books is included in the narrative and you don't necessarily need to read all the previous books to understand this one.

This is a great police procedural and doesn't dwell too much on the psychological thriller part of the murder. If you enjoy police procedurals, then I recommend that you check this one out.
